Policies & Rules
Arrival & departure
Check out time
12PM
General
- Please Note: One vehicle per single site. Most sites can accommodate 1 extra vehicle that is not included with the reservation fee. Extra vehicles will be charged a per night fee and collected at the campground. Yurt fee includes one vehicle.
- All campers must register with camp host. Using the pre-check in will require you to check in with the campground office upon arrival.
- Forest Order No. 19-15-01: Prohibits camping for a combined total of no more than 14 days during a calendar year (January-December), forest-wide. Visitors may book campsites annually but the maximum stay may not exceed a total of 14 days each calendar year (January-December).
- Bears frequent the area; use appropriate food storage containers
- Off-road vehicles are prohibited in the campground
- Chainsaw use and hunting are prohibited in the area
- Limit of two pets per campsite; pets are not allowed on the beaches. Pets are not allowed inside Yurts.
- Please keep boats clean, drained and dry, to avoid transport or introduction of aquatic invasive species
- Maximum of six people per site and 1 RV per site.
- Using the pre-check in will require you to check in with the campground office upon arrival.
- Fire restrictions may be imposed at any time due to hot, dry weather conditions, at which time campfires and charcoal fires may not be allowed. For current fire conditions or weather closures click here Fire Information
- Reserved Sites will be held until the day following your arrival date. Sites must be occupied by the checkout time of that following day to hold a reservation or the site will be forfeited and released to other guests.
- Don't Move Firewood: Protect California's forests from tree-killing pests by buying your firewood locally and burning it on-site. For more information visit firewood.ca.gov.
